How a Pediatric ER Nurse Became a Lactation Consultant
Before becoming a lactation consultant, Summer worked as a pediatric ER nurse. Her background in Child Development and Family Studies gave her a natural connection to infant and family care. A shadow day with a mentor introduced her to the world of lactation, and she quickly realized she had found her place. She now blends clinical precision with a nurturing, relational approach to help families through one of the most transformative seasons of life.

A Moment That Changed Everything: The Connection with your IBCLC
Summer’s second-ever consult was with a mother of twins. She remembers feeling nervous and unsure whether she could help but from the first moments, they clicked.
Over time, their visits became more than technical guidance. They shared stories, built trust, and eventually, a friendship. More than a year later, they’re still in touch. For Summer, this experience confirmed that lactation work is as much about connection as it is about feeding.
Setting Realistic Breastfeeding Expectations
Summer often helps families navigate mismatched expectations when progress doesn’t come as quickly as hoped. She reminds parents that feeding is a journey, not a race. Some things take time to figure out, and seeking help is not a sign of weakness it’s a sign of strength.
“I wish every parent knew that it’s absolutely okay and even encouraged to ask for help.”
Small Shifts, Big Impact: Bottle Feeding Tips That Improve Baby Comfort
One of Summer’s favorite things to teach is bottle-feeding techniques. She’s seen firsthand how small changes in positioning or pacing can transform the experience for babies and caregivers alike. These subtle tweaks often lead to more comfort, more confidence, and less stress.
